> How do I determine the version of software/firmware running my
> roiuter.It should be displayed on almost any page you'll see if you point a
web browser at your router's management web site.Visit http://netgear.com/support , put in your model number, and look
for Documentation. Get the User Manual (at least). Read. Look for a
topic like "Use a Web Browser to Access the Router". Also "firmware".To see one opinion of what's current/available:
Visit http://netgear.com/support , put in your model number, and look
for Downloads. (For older versions, under Firmware and Software
Downloads, look for "View Previous Versions".) Find the kit(s).
Download the kit(s) you want. Read the "Release Notes" file for
instructions. (In the User Manual, look for "firmware", and,
especially, for a topic like "Manually Upload Firmware to the Router".)
